When Will I Need A Quit Claim Deed?
Despite its strange name, a quit claim deed is a very important legal
document. When you sell real property, a quit claim deed must be filled
with the county in your state, transferring the property from the owner to
the buyer, (the new owner.) Anyone with real estate will need one
eventually.
In divorce situations, if real estate is involved, it is needed as
well. If one person is going to keep the home, the other person will need
to "quit claim" their portion of it to him or her. In other
words, give up their portion to the other person.
If you prepare a Living Trust or some other estate planning tool (other
than a last will & testament,) you will need to transfer ownership of
the real estate into the trust - a quit claim deed is what you would use.
